Transaction 66be8a20c89aeaec08834f181f9a28a62f171c1a729ba4ab46a0193ef9fca0b5

1 Input
2 Outputs
  • 66be8a20c89aeaec08834f181f9a28a62f171c1a729ba4ab46a0193ef9fca0b5:0
  • value  2834397
    address  19pd3VnLzJHWfnywSk5pwnKuPsHemKrqYX
  • 66be8a20c89aeaec08834f181f9a28a62f171c1a729ba4ab46a0193ef9fca0b5:1
  • value  1573720
    address  bc1q9c420huzqzegl638qjdlrh22d82ejrgwrsuqrg